Mike White Defends White Lotus Season 3 Pacing Amidst Viewer Criticism

Following feedback from some viewers labelling the third season of 'The White Lotus' as 'slow' or 'boring', creator Mike White has addressed the criticism with a characteristically bold defense of his storytelling approach.

The third season of HBO's critically acclaimed series 'The White Lotus', set in Thailand, has generated discussion not just for its plot twists but for its narrative speed. While the show is known for its slow-burn character studies and satirical look at wealthy vacationers, some viewers have found the current season less immediately engaging compared to its predecessors.

Mike White's explicit defense, reported by Variety, suggests the pacing is entirely intentional. His "edging" comment implies a carefully constructed build-up designed to culminate in a significant payoff later in the season. This approach relies on viewers trusting the process and investing in the atmosphere and character interactions, even when major plot points unfold gradually. It's a gamble that requires audience patience, potentially alienating those seeking more immediate thrills but rewarding those who appreciate nuanced storytelling and atmospheric tension.
